Select the correct answer. Which statement correctly explains the polarity of the water molecule? A. The hydrogen end of the mol
Nuetrik [128]

Answer:

option B) The oxygen end of the molecule has a partial negative charge and the hydrogen end has a partial positive charge.

Justification:

The electronegativity of an element accounts for its relative ability to attract electrons.

Being oxygen more electronegative than hdyrogen (the electronegativity of oxygen is 3.44 while the electronegativity of the hydrogen is 2.20), the electron density will be displaced toward the oxygen, letting it with a partial negative charge and the hydrogen with a partial positive charge.

Finally, since the charge is not symmetrical distributed around a center of the molecule, the molecule ends being polar.

The phosphodiester bonds that link adjacent nucleotides in both RNA and DNA:
Minchanka [31]

Answer:

Phosphodiester bonds:"It is a co-v-a-l-e-n-t bond in which a phosphate group joins adjacent carbons through ester linkages."

  • The 3’-end has a free hydroxyl group at the 3’-carbon of a sugar, and the 5’end has a free hydroxyl group or phosphate group at the 5’-carbon of a sugar.

Explanation:

Option- E: Is The best option to Choose from.

The phosphodiester bond links a 3' carbon to a 5' carbon in DNA and RNA.
